    Analysis and numeric determination of difference between SNR and CNR in Digital Television ISDB-Tb
    (2018) Erick Adrian Iglesias Rodriguez
    In the present article, it is analyzed the difference between the Signal-to-Noise Ratio (SNR) and the Carrier-to-Noise Ratio (CNR) for the Digital Television System, ISDB-Tb (Integrated Services Digital Broadcasting-Terrestrial Brazil). To achieve it, the number and amplitude of payload and pilot carriers into ISDB-Tb useful signal's bandwidth are considered based on the standard [1, p.13]. The importance of the analysis is given by the section I based on [2]. It is also considered some analysis of the SNR and the CNR proposed by [3, p.404, 389] for the European digital television system DVB-T (Digital Video Broadcasting Terrestrial). Finally, an experiment is performed in order to validate the theoric results.

    Measurements and Analysis of I/Q Signal Using Software Defined Radio for Evaluation of Technical Operational Quality of Digital Television ISDB-T
    (2018) Erick Adrian Iglesias Rodriguez
    In the present article, we will use a tool based on Software Defined Radio (SDR) [1] and USRP (Universal Serial Radio Peripheral) N200 [2] to measure I/Q imbalance impairments such as Amplitude Imbalance, Quadrature Error as well as Residual Carrier, which get worse the quality of the digital television base band signal. These parameters evaluate the performance of a Digital Television modulator [11]. Moreover, we will also measure the Signal-to-Noise Ratio and the Modulation Error Ratio, the latter will provide a single “figure of merit” analysis of the received signal in order to summary all impairments present from transmitter to receiver.
